Do you have rough (or better) numbers for the number of AM stations transmitting IBOC at the peak and today? It seems there have been no new major users of IBOC since the initial phase, and a lot (half?) of the original supporters have turned it off and said "why bother?".
I haven't tracked the numbers over time, but they've been steadily declining for the past three or four years. A total of about 310 AM stations have run IBOC at one time or another, but only about 175 (or maybe less) are still using it today. Most of those are either owned by iBiquity investors, or their IBOC conversion was subsidized by the Corporation for Public Broadcasting.
